#include <bits/stdc++.h> using namespace std; void heapify(int i, vector<int> &a, int &size){ int left=2*i+1,right=2*i+2,ind=i,mx=a[i]; if(left<size&&mx<a[left]){ mx=a[left];ind=left; } if(right<size&&mx<a[right]){ mx=a[right];ind=right; } if(ind==i)return ; else{ a[ind]=a[i]; a[i]=mx; heapify(ind,a,size); return ; } } int getEle(vector<int> &a,int &size){ int ret=a[0]; a[0]=a[size-1]; a[size-1]=ret; size--; heapify(0,a,size); return ret; } int main() { vector<int> a{5,3,6,8,1,2,10,13,14}; int size=a.size(); for(int i=a.size()/2-1;i>=0;i--)heapify(i,a,size); cout<<getEle(a,size)<<"\n";cout<<"size="<<size<<"\n"; for(int i=0;i<a.size();i++)cout<<a[i]<<" "; }

C++ is a widely used middle-level programming language.
When ever you want to perform a set of operations based on a condition If-Else is used.
if(conditional-expression) {
//code
}
else {
//code
}
You can also use if-else for nested Ifs and If-Else-If ladder when multiple conditions are to be performed on a single variable.
Switch is an alternative to If-Else-If ladder.
switch(conditional-expression){
case value1:
// code
break; // optional
case value2:
// code
break; // optional
......
default:
code to be executed when all the above cases are not matched;
}
For loop is used to iterate a set of statements based on a condition.
for(Initialization; Condition; Increment/decrement){
//code
}
While is also used to iterate a set of statements based on a condition. Usually while is preferred when number of iterations are not known in advance.
while (condition) {
// code
}
Do-while is also used to iterate a set of statements based on a condition. It is mostly used when you need to execute the statements atleast once.
do {
// code
} while (condition);
Function is a sub-routine which contains set of statements. Usually functions are written when multiple calls are required to same set of statements which increases re-usuability and modularity. Function gets run only when it is called.
return_type function_name(parameters);
function_name (parameters)
return_type function_name(parameters) {
// code
}
